What are the 3 Cs of Life?
The 3 Cs of life—choices, chances, and changes—are fundamental principles that guide personal growth and development. Understanding and embracing these concepts can lead to a more fulfilling and purposeful life. This article explores each of these elements in detail, providing insights into how they can be applied to everyday situations.
What Are the 3 Cs of Life?
Choices: The Power of Decision-Making
Choices are the decisions we make every day that shape our lives. From small daily decisions to significant life-changing ones, the power of choice is immense.
- Everyday Decisions: Whether it’s choosing what to eat or how to spend your free time, these small choices add up over time to influence your lifestyle and habits.
- Major Life Decisions: Choosing a career path, deciding where to live, or selecting a life partner are examples of major choices that have long-term impacts.
- Example: Consider someone choosing to pursue higher education. This decision can lead to better job opportunities and personal growth.
Chances: Embracing Opportunities
Chances refer to the opportunities that present themselves in life. Taking chances involves stepping out of your comfort zone and embracing the unknown.
- Seizing Opportunities: Being open to new experiences can lead to unexpected benefits and personal growth.
- Calculated Risks: Not all chances are worth taking. Evaluating the potential outcomes and risks is crucial.
- Example: An entrepreneur deciding to start a new business venture is taking a chance that could lead to success or failure.
Changes: Adapting and Growing
Changes are inevitable in life, and adapting to them is essential for growth. Change can be challenging but also rewarding.
- Personal Growth: Embracing change can lead to personal development and a deeper understanding of oneself.
- Resilience: Learning to adapt to change builds resilience and prepares you for future challenges.
- Example: Moving to a new city for a job can be daunting but often leads to new friendships and experiences.
How to Apply the 3 Cs in Your Life
- Set Clear Goals: Define what you want to achieve in life. Clear goals guide your choices and help you recognize opportunities.
- Evaluate Options: Weigh the pros and cons of each choice. Consider how each decision aligns with your long-term goals.
- Take Calculated Risks: Don’t be afraid to seize opportunities, but assess the risks involved.
- Embrace Change: View change as an opportunity for growth rather than a setback.

What Is the Importance of Choices in Life?
Choices shape our lives and determine our future. Making informed decisions can lead to success and fulfillment, while poor choices can result in setbacks. Understanding the consequences of your choices is crucial for personal development.
How Do I Know When to Take a Chance?
Taking a chance involves weighing the potential benefits against the risks. If the opportunity aligns with your goals and the potential rewards outweigh the risks, it may be worth pursuing. Trust your instincts and be prepared for any outcome.
Why Is Change Important for Personal Growth?
Change forces us to adapt and learn, leading to personal growth. It challenges our comfort zones and helps us develop new skills and perspectives. Embracing change can lead to a more resilient and enriched life.
Can the 3 Cs Help in Professional Development?
Yes, the 3 Cs are vital in professional settings. Making strategic choices, seizing career opportunities, and adapting to industry changes can lead to career advancement and success.
How Can I Improve My Decision-Making Skills?
Improving decision-making involves gathering information, evaluating options, and considering long-term impacts. Practice mindfulness and seek advice from trusted sources to enhance your ability to make sound decisions.
